Second, it will be more difficult for the FDA to acquire staff with an expertise in nanomedicine than other past and emerging technologies. Universities have recently established nanotech centers and begun to offer doctorates in nanotechnology, but there are still relatively few experts in this burgeoning field. Although the FDA can rely on experts working together with backgrounds in chemistry, physics, and materials research, 208 it will be increasingly difficult for the FDA to obtain scientists with backgrounds in the physical sciences for several reasons. First, there are fewer people entering doctorate programs in the physical sciences.209 Second, a large number of FDA staff will retire in the near future. Approximately 50% of FDA staff will become eligible for retirement in the next five years, and agency statistics indicate that a large number of staff retire within a short time of becoming eligible.210 Third, as nanotechnology begins to take root in the near future, the most qualified scientists in the physical sciences will be lured away by the higher salaries and stock options offered by industry. Finally, the FDA will be forced to address the scientific issues generated by nanomedicine in the midst of other technological changes and a stagnant budget. Attempting to keep pace with the rapid rate of technological change has already stretched the agency's resources and capabilities. Futhermore, the FDA is facing additional pressures to more thoroughly review products in the aftermath of several high-profile recalls and assume a more prominent role in national security.211 From drafting guidance documents to hiring appropriate personnel to acquiring the equipment and facilities needed to analyze nanostructures, adequately preparing for nanomedicine will require a great deal of focus and substantial monetary investment. Nevertheless, the last six years have witnessed the FDA experience budget shortfalls. Budgetary shortfalls, combined with the need to maintain expertise in other areas of technological advancement, will make it difficult for the agency to appropriate the funding necessary to prepare for nanomedicine. All patients had positive sputum and resistance to one or more major chemotherapy products. All patients became negative within the first 6 weeks after the operation. 27 patients stabilized as permanently negative after 5 years. 3 patients tested positive again from 12, 14 and 24 months. 18 patients presented a residual apical pneumothorax for which they went through topographical thoracoplasty. The success of the method is mainly due to the ligature of the drain bronchia. The success of the operation depends also on the correctness of the cure with chemotherapeutical products. This surgical procedure is useful in the event when the pulmonary resection cannot be performed or when the lesion is focused in segments 3, 6, lingual, medium lobe, inferior lobes, or at patients in extremely severe biological condition. P3782 Lobectomy or pneumonectomy for multi-drug resistant pulmonary tuberculosis can be performed with acceptable morbidity and mortality: a seven year experience T. Mohsen, A.A. Zied, S.H. Yehia. Cardiothoracic Surgery, Kasr El Aini Hospital, Cairo University, Cairo, Egypt; Chest Medicine, Kasr El Aini Hospital, Cairo University, Cairo, Egypt; Cardiothoracic Surgery, Imperial College, London, United Kingdom Combination chemotherapy is first-line treatment for pulmonary tuberculosis. Despite related morbidity, the need for surgical resection coincides with the emergence of MDR-TB. A retrospective audit of the surgical management of 23 patients with MDR-TB in a single institution is presented. Methods: 23 consecutive patients undergoing anatomical pulmonary resection for HIV-negative MDR-TB were analyzed. Twenty were male 86.9 % ; and three female 13% ; , mean age 24.4 years. Resistance in this cohort was defined as failure to respond to combination chemotherapy, including isoniazid and rifampicin, mean duration of administration 90 days. Fifteen out of 23 patients 65.3 % ; , although sputum negative, were considered at risk of relapse due to extensive parenchymal disease. Eight out of 23 patients 34.7 % ; were sputum-positive at the time of operation. Pneumonectomy was performed in eleven 47.8 % ; and lobectomy in twelve patients 52% ; . All patients had adjuvant chemotherapy for 18-24 months with follow-up ranging from 14-27 months. Results: ITU-stay was 2.9 range 1-17 ; days, hospital-stay 8.6 range 5-45 ; days. Three 13% ; required further treatment for empyema, with re-exploration for bleeding in one 4% ; . Hospital mortality was 4.3 %. All patients attained sputumnegative results post-operatively range 15 months ; . Relapse was noted after 12 months in one patient 4% ; . Conclusion: Surgery should be considered as an adjunct to medical therapy when eradicating MDR-TB. Pulmonary resections can be performed with acceptable morbidity and mortality. Succeeded as well -- Charmin equals softness; Ivory soap equals purity; Coke equals the real thing OK, that's three words, but you get the idea ; . These are simple, singular concepts, well understood and remembered for that very reason. Clearly, one of the difficulties involved in articulating your positioning in a simple manner is that concepts are often difficult to translate into words because language is an imperfect way of communicating perceptions. Most of the time one word won't suffice, but that shouldn't be an invitation for adding complexity. The more complex we make our basic positioning, the harder it is to understand and recall. To be practical, it's also harder for your agency to generate persuasive supportive copy and graphics. Many marketers fail when it comes to simplicity by injecting multiple concepts into their positioning statement until they've manufactured a multi-dimensional hodgepodge that isn't positioning at all, but rather the intended promotional copy. I once read a positioning statement that went, "Product X, the most active product in its class, is the cornerstone of treatment in [disease state] with unmatched efficacy and tolerability, both alone and in combination with other agents, in both advanced and early stage disease." That's a total of eight different concepts. It's hard to remember and virtually impossible to represent creatively. One more admonition. Research indicates that physicians believe there's an inverse correlation between safety and efficacy i.e. that the most effective drugs carry the highest risks ; . Professor Lowe started with an introduction to the evolution of guidelines and the development of SIGN. The reason for guidelines is so that our management is not based purely on healthcare professionals' individual teaching and experience. Guidelines aim to improve outcomes for patients. In 1993, SIGN was established in order to develop clinical guidelines for Scotland to address the patients' journey of care using multiprofessional, patient-involved guideline development groups. The guidelines use a systematic grading of evidence for key questions with explicit linking of recommendations to the evidence. Seventy-five per cent of the topics covered by SIGN guidelines deal with common, and important, conditions in the areas of national priority, e.g. heart disease and stroke, cancer and mental health. The guidelines are closely linked with standards and audit NHS Quality Improvement Scotland ; . Frailty, whether occurring in old or young age, or physical or mental disability at any age, should not be a barrier to optimal healthcare. It should also not be a barrier to research to provide evidence for guidelines, standards and audit to improve outcomes. However, frail older people are often excluded from studies. Extrapolation from these studies of less frail younger patients may weaken the level of evidence along with multiple pathology and medications that are common in older people. Application of guidelines requires clinical judgement. The SIGN guidelines have a disclaimer that the ultimate judgement of treatment must be made in light of the patient's clinical data and diagnostic and treatment options available. Indeed, armed with four drugs albendazole, ivermectin, azithromycin, and praziquantel ; , the six PPPs could integrate control of seven major neglected tropical diseases in Africa. In so doing, a rapid impact on morbidity, blindness, and skin disease could be achieved at the minimal cost of about US$0.40 per person per year [23]. For just US$200 million per year for five years, it is estimated that over 500 million individuals could benefit from preventative chemotherapy, which would rapidly contribute to poverty reduction and take steps toward seven of the eight MDGs [23]. Poverty reduction would be even more likely if the resources were allocated as a package for the control or elimination of these diseases of poverty. In addition, the calculated economic rates of return suggest that investment in control elimination of these diseases produces an economic rate of return of 15%30%, and are capable of delivery on a large scale [1]. The recent publication from the Millennium Project lists under its "quick wins" referring to situations in which simple interventions could make profound differences to survival and quality of life ; regular deworming of school-aged children [14], an approach strongly advocated in a recent Lancet editorial, "Thinking beyond Deworming" [29]. Massage Massage therapy is the assessment and treatment of the soft tissues primarily muscle and connective tissues ; of the body. Therapeutic massage is used to prevent disability, relieve stress and pain, and promote relaxation and overall health. Massage therapy encompasses a wide range of different techniques, which can affect the circulatory, musculoskeletal, nervous, and respiratory systems. Hydrotherapy water therapy ; , stretching and strengthening exercises, breathing instruction, and assessment and correction of posture are also tools that massage therapists regularly employ in their treatment protocols. The liver, spleen, pancreas and genital organs were normal. The gallbladder contained small stones. Small mesenteric lymph nodes were visible. The walls of the stomach, duodenum and small bowel was thickened Fig.1 ; . The ascitic fluid prelevated under sonographic guidance was clear and straw coloured. The cell count showed 4500cells mm3 with 90% eosinophils Fig.2 ; . Glucose, amylase and LDH had normal values. Based on these results, eosinophilic ascites was diagnosed. The clinical features, eosinophilic ascites, thickening of the stomach and intestinal walls, and hypereosinophilia were consistent with the diagnosis of eosinophilic gastroenteritis. The diagnosis requires histological evidence of eosinophilic infiltration into the digestive tract 1-4 ; . The biopsy of duodenum showed eosinophilic infiltrate in mucosa and lamina propria of the duodenal wall 20 eosinophils high power field ; Fig.3 ; . Eosinophilia and accumulation of the eosinophils in the gut is a common feature in food allergy 12 ; . Our patient had a history of urticaria, but no evidence of the food specific IgE antibodies. The skin prick testing diagnosed atopy. Total Ig E was increased: 412 UI ml normal range 5 to 200 ; . Total Ig E increase may be seen also in infection with visceral parasites and in eosinophilic gastroenteritis 1, 7, 9 ; . We initiated the treatment with Montelukast 10 mg day Singulair, MSD ; which was stopped after two weeks when serology for parasitic disease was available. Thereafter no decrease of eosinophilia was recorded. Montelukast is a selective leukotriene receptor antagonist, which actively and selectively blocks the D4 receptor of cysteinyl leukotrienes present in eosinophils 13, 14 ; . Eosinophils are not removed but their activity is negated. The use of Montelukast in eosinophilic esophagitis showed improvement of symptoms but the infiltration with eosinophils did not change 14 ; . The differential diagnosis also included the possibility of parasitic infestation. Some intestinal parasites such as Toxocara species, Strongyloides stercoralis, Trichinella spiralis may penetrate the gut and disseminate, causing visceral symptoms. The stool tests for ova and parasites were negative. Serology for Trichinella spiralis was negative but positive for Toxocara canis antibodies Ig G ; . The diagnosis of active toxocariasis was based on the association of seropositivity for Toxocara antibodies, high peripheral eosinophilia and increased serum total Ig E concentration. We initiated Albendazolle Zentel - SmithKline Beecham ; treatment, 400 mg twice a day for 5 days. One month later, ascites was no longer apparent at sonographic evaluation and the eosinophil count decreased to 8%. The thickness of gastric and duodenal walls, sonographic evaluated, became normal only after two months. At this moment, eosinophilic infiltration was absent in the biopsies of the stomach and the duodenum. We concluded that the clinical picture, laboratory findings and therapeutic results made the diagnosis of active toxocariasis pertinent regarding our patient.
